Google shuts down Explorer program to focus on next-gen Google Glass

Google GlassGoogle has announced that it is shutting down the Glass Explorer program and the device has graduated from being a Google X labs product. Google Glass will now have its own team, which will be overseen by Nest’s Tony Fadell. Existing Glass head Ivy Ross will still be the in-charge, but will now report to Fadell.

“Since we first met, interest in wearables has exploded and today it’s one of the most exciting areas in technology. As we look to the road ahead, we realize that we’ve outgrown the lab and so we’re officially “graduating” from Google[x] to be our own team here at Google. We’re thrilled to be moving even more from concept to reality,” Glass team wrote on Google+.

According to Google, January 19 will be the last day to purchase the Glass Explorer edition. The company will now work on the next-generation of Glass, but no details are available at this point.
